20:20 in 2008!
3MBS FM offers Victorian Unit 3/4 Music Performance students the opportunity to record at the new 3MBS recording studio, be broadcast on 3MBS during September, and receive a professionally mastered CD of their performance.
5 - 10 minutes of repertoire may be presented on any instrument, from the Classical, Jazz and Musical Theatre genres on the VCE Solo Music Repertoire list.
Audition CDs are due at 3MBS at the end of Term 2, 2008 … so record your Unit 3 recital, attach the application form and you’re in with a chance to be part of 20:20 Project 2008.

3MBS FM Announces Its Latest Project: Radio School
Radio School @ 3MBS is for learners of all ages – students, teachers, adults, volunteers, amateur radio buffs, aspiring disk-jockeys, future radio presenters and broadcasters … it’s time to learn something new!
From the newly refurbished 3MBS FM location in the Abbotsford Convent (St Euphrasia), close to the Melbourne CBD, qualified trainers will present short courses, work-shops and Certificates II & III in Radio (Broadcasting).
Many of the courses are Nationally Accredited Courses through the CBAA, and others are general interest courses on the Future of Radio, Introduction to Radio Presentation, Studio Recording, Editing & Mixing, Reaper and Audition (broadcasting and editing software), Volunteering at 3MBS, On-Air Studio Equipment, etc.
Certificate III in Broadcasting (Radio) may provide credit towards the award of the VCE or VCAL. This credit will be determined in relation to the levels of units undertaken for the VCE and on the nominal hours of completed units for the VCAL.
Sponsorship and fee relief for students is currently available on application and request, thanks to our generous sponsors – The Ian Potter Foundation, the Lord Mayor’s Charitable Fund – Eldon and Anne Foote Trust, and the Sidney Myer Fund. Other funding for (Government) High School students may also be available from ‘Advance’.

Advance
“Advance is a school-based program which supports secondary students to contribute to their communities. Students work in partnership with community organisations on projects and activities of their choice. … Through participation in Advance, young people are recognised and celebrated by the broader community for their strengths and abilities while they develop a range of life skills.”
